My wife and I like to travel to try new restaurants and the Monna Lisa was over an hour’s drive to get to.
Unfortunately it is not situated in the most salubrious part of Luton and parking is difficult and the interior décor harps back to the 70’s with its artexed ceilings and walls and false timber beams. However, they must save their money for the fresh ingredients and decent wine.
We were met by two very nice ladies who showed us to a table, and we were give the menu, note – the menu is huge, and it is recommended that you look at it on their website first to get a rough idea as to what you are likely to order before arriving.
I had the arrabiata chicken, (see photo), and my wife the trout – both cooked exactly as we liked. I ordered peas and I was informed they were cooked Italian style, with onions and in a tomato sauce, something I have not had before. And although they looked a bit weird, see photo, they were actually, very tasty.
We booked relatively early, (7 pm), and by 8 pm they were full – so pre book.
The main surprise was when we received the bill. For a 3-course meal, a bottle of wine and two beers, it came to £82.00 – very good value.
If I have one complaint – I tried to book the table via their web site that promised to reply, by phone within 24 hours – a week late they hadn’t, so I called direct. The first time the person I spoke to could not hear me, the second time they kept breaking up, and the third time I got the booking – so some work needed in that area.
But over all an excellent meal and we will definitely be back. Thanks Monna Lisa.
